Apple lar endelig tredjeparts bank- og lommebokapper bruke NFC i iOS-enheter
2 min. lese
Publisert på
Les vår avsløringsside for å finne ut hvordan du kan hjelpe MSPoweruser opprettholde redaksjonen Les mer
Viktige merknader
- Apple vil introdusere nye API-er for utviklere for å støtte kontaktløse betalingstransaksjoner fra bank- eller lommebok-appene deres.
For å overholde DMA-loven som trer i kraft i mars, Apple i dag annonsert flere nye endringer i iOS-retningslinjene. En av de viktigste var rundt tilgangen til NFC-teknologi som var eksklusiv for Apple alene.
Fra og med iOS 17.4 vil Apple introdusere nye API-er for utviklere for å støtte kontaktløse betalingstransaksjoner fra bank- eller lommebokappene deres ved hjelp av vertskortemulering (HCE). Denne funksjonen vil være tilgjengelig for brukere basert i det europeiske økonomiske samarbeidsområdet (EØS) med en iPhone som kjører iOS 17.4 eller nyere.
Slik fungerer funksjonen:
- NFC-betalinger. Brukere av deltakende tredjeparts bank- eller lommebokapper kan starte NFC-transaksjoner fra appen med kompatible NFC-terminaler.
- Standard appinnstillinger. Brukere kan velge hvilken som helst kvalifisert app som standard app for kontaktløs betaling, som gjør at appen kan støtte feltdeteksjons- og dobbeltklikkfunksjoner.
- Felt oppdage. Standard app for kontaktløse betalinger starter automatisk når brukeren plasserer enheten i nærvær av en kompatibel NFC-terminal og etter brukerautentisering (hvis iPhone er låst).
- Dobbeltklikk. Standard app for kontaktløse betalinger starter automatisk når brukeren dobbeltklikker på sideknappen (for Face ID-enheter) eller Hjem-knappen (for Touch ID) og etter brukerautentisering (hvis iPhone er låst).
- Betalingsstøtte for apper som ikke er standard. Kvalifiserte apper som kjører i forgrunnen kan forhindre systemets standard kontaktløse app fra å starte og forstyrre betalingen.
For å bidra til å beskytte brukernes personvern og sikkerhet på iPhone, må utviklere som ønsker å bygge HCE-betalingsfunksjoner inn i appene sine, søke om HCE Payments Entitlement som vil ha følgende krav:
- Ha lisens til å tilby betalingstjenester i EØS eller planlegger å jobbe med lisensierte enheter for å tilby betalingstjenester i EØS
- Støtt brukstilfeller for NFC-betalinger i butikk
- Gi funksjoner kun til brukere basert i EØS
- Følg HCE-kravene og erfaringsretningslinjene